Cadillac recall N242447940

Cadillac calls it N242447940. NHTSA filed it as campaign 24V459000 on Jun 20, 2024: electrical system on the 2023–2025 Cadillac XT5 and 1 other Cadillac model, 6,942 vehicles potentially affected. One recall, two numbers — the dealer quotes the manufacturer’s, the federal record carries NHTSA’s.

Problem General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2023-2025 Cadillac XT5 and 2024-2025 Cadillac XT6 vehicles. The instrument panel may not illuminate when the hazard warning lights, high beams, or turn signals are activated.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ard numbers 101, "Controls and Displays" and 108, "Lamps, Reflective Devices, and Assoc. Equipment." Risk Without the illuminated reminder, the driver could fail to turn off the lights when no longer needed. Hazard warning lights, high beams, or turn signals that remain activated unintentionally can confuse other drivers, increasing the risk of a crash. Fix Dealers will update the instrument panel software,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ed August 13, 2024. Owners may contact Cadillac's customer service at 1-800-458-8006. GM's number for this recall is N242447940.

Two numbers, one recall

Every safety recall carries two identifiers. N242447940 is the number Cadillac assigned in its own system: it is what appears on the owner letter, on the dealer’s service screen and on the repair order. 24V459000 is the number NHTSA filed the same recall under when the manufacturer reported it, and it is the one every federal record, this site included, is keyed on.

The repair is free by federal law for vehicles up to fifteen years old. Whether one particular vehicle is included is settled by its VIN against the manufacturer’s build list, not by its model year.

Is N242447940 the same recall as 24V459000?

Yes. N242447940 is Cadillac’s own number for it; 24V459000 is NHTSA’s. One recall, two references.

Which vehicles does N242447940 cover?

2023–2025 Cadillac XT5 and 1 other Cadillac model, 6,942 vehicles by the manufacturer’s count. A recall covers a build range, so the VIN decides whether one particular vehicle is in it.

Does the N242447940 repair cost anything?

No. The manufacturer must remedy a safety defect at no charge for vehicles up to 15 years old from first sale.
